Violent jerking while car in motion
Ok so ive got a b18b1 in a 96 hatch and i took the car out last weekend and when i was in gear at low RPMs the car started to jerk really hard i pushed in the clutch and it stopped. now some people have told me its the clutch/flywheel and others told me no way because its already moving and clutch not engaged. So i need some more input on this. if i shift gears or push in the clutch it stops and only happens at low RPMs 3k-down. i didn't do the swap bought it like this.... and the kid says that it has some sort of stage 2 clutch. but one guy told me its probably a 6 puck because of how much gas i have to give it to take off. it also jerks sometimes when i take off if i don't ride the clutch a little. and yes i do know how to drive stick been doing it for around 5-6 years now. any help will be greatly appreciated.
If you're in 1st or 2nd that should be normal. My Prelude did this and nothing was wrong with it, you can usually mellow the jerking by giving it a little bit of gas
